2011-02-01 Jim Meyering <meyering@redhat.com>
|
|
and Andreas Gruenbacher <agruen@linbit.com>
|
|
|
|
Do not let a malicious patch create files above current directory
|
|
This addresses CVE-2010-4651, reported by Jakub Wilk.
|
|
https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=CVE-2010-4651
|
|
* src/util.c (strip_leading_slashes): Reject absolute file names and
|
|
file names containing a component of "..".
|
|
* tests/bad-filenames: New file. Test for this.
|
|
* tests/Makefile.am (TESTS): Add it.

error, inp, patch ,,pch, quotearg, util, version, xmalloc.
|
|
(HDRS): Add basename.h, patchlevel.h.
|
|
(MISC): Add ansi2knr.1, config.guess, config.sub.
|
|
(MISC, config.hin): Remove acconfig.h; no longer needed.
|
|
(DISTFILES_M4): New macro.
|
|
(all): patch -> patch$(EXEEXT).

* pch.c: Fixes from Wayne Davison:
|
|
Patch now accepts no-context context diffs that are
|
|
specified with an assumed one line hunk (e.g. "*** 10 ****").
|
|
Fixed a bug in both context and unified diff processing that would
|
|
put a zero-context hunk in the wrong place (one line too soon).
|
|
Fixed a minor problem with p_max in unified diffs where it would
|
|
set p_max to hunkmax unnecessarily (the only adverse effect was to
|
|
not supply empty lines at eof by assuming they were truncated).
